π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

11 items
  • 2 cups Vanilla wafer cookies
  • 0.5 cup Unsalted butter
  • 16 oz Cream cheese
  • 0.5 cup Granulated sugar
  • 1 cup Heavy whipping cream
  • 3.4 oz Banana pudding mix
  • 1.5 cups Milk
  • 1 tsp Vanilla extract
  • 2 medium Bananas
  • 1 cup Whipped topping
  • 6 pieces Additional vanilla wafer cookies

πŸ“ Instructions

11 steps
1

Prepare the crust by combining the crushed vanilla wafers and melted butter in a medium-sized mixing bowl. Stir until the mixture resembles wet sand.

2

Press the crust mixture firmly into the bottom of a 9-inch springform pan, making sure it’s evenly distributed. Chill in the refrigerator while preparing the filling.

3

In a large bowl, beat the softened cream cheese and granulated sugar together until smooth and fluffy, about 2 minutes.

4

In a separate small bowl, whisk together the banana pudding mix and cold milk until thickened, about 2 minutes.

5

Gently fold the prepared pudding into the cream cheese mixture until well combined.

6

In another bowl, whip the heavy whipping cream and vanilla extract until soft peaks form. Carefully f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ese and pudding mixture to create a light and fluffy filling.

7

Remove the crust from the refrigerator. Arrange an even layer of sliced bananas on top of the crust.

8

Pour and spread the cheesecake filling over the bananas, smoothing the top with a spatula.

9

Cover the cheesecake with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 6 hours or overnight to set.

10

Before serving, garnish with additional whipped topping, crushed vanilla wafer cookies, or banana slices, if desired.

11

Slice, serve, and enjoy the creamy goodness of this easy banana pudding cheesecake!
